70th Anniversary of the Tangiwai Disaster
24th December 2023.
Keegan and myself attended the Tangiwai service. 70 years since the Tangiwai Rail Disaster, where 151 people lost there lives. Along with about 60 others (including fellow KiwiRail staff) who braved the weather to remember the past. May they RIP.

B37, Feilding Steam Charter
27th May 2023
I was the driver on the first leg of this trip, Feilding to Wellington. This trip was the last time these old carriages were hired out by KiwiRail for an excursion before they brought the new Capital Connections cars into use (these old cars are now up for sale). B37, Feilding Steam Charter, was meant to travel via the Wairarapa line. But due to a slip on the line it ran from P Nth-Feilding-P Nth-Woodville-P Nth-Wellington return instead. First Mainline Test Run of Refurbished Ef 30226
12th February 2023.
I had the privilege of being the first driver today to drive refurbished Ef 30226 on the mainline. This was a test run from P Nth to Marton return. With Ef 30007 and 30013 along for the ride. Ef 30226 is going through test before it gets released into service, to iron out any teething problems. Today on its first run, it had speedo and radio issues, so it was only used to Marton then towed by 30013 back to P Nth. First 200 for 2023
11th Jan 2023.
This was my first passenger train for the new year and the first run for the Northern Explorer for 2023. Favorite Dfb on the head too. Took the train from P Nth to National Park for crew change and home in car. Weather wasn't too bad on way up. On way back thunder, lighting and heavy rain. Flooding across the road in about 6 spots south of Mangaweka. Water even up to rail line in places. Phoned train control and they already new about it, line currently closed waiting for inspection due to conditions. They closed the road just as I cleared the last bit of flooding. Rail line ended up washed out also.
